Alameda Beauty College, an accredited beauty school in the San Francisco Bay area, offers both full-time and part-time courses in hairstyling, makeup, nails, hair coloring, hair cutting and skin care, as well as the business aspects of cosmetology. Enrollment begins by contacting the college for a tour and one-on-one guidance with an adviser in course options and financial aid. Because Alameda Beauty College is accredited by the National Accrediting Commission of Cosmetology Arts and Science, its students may apply for grants and government loans to cover the cost of schooling. The cosmetology program can be completed in as few as 14 months and includes preparation for the state licensing exam.

Marinello Schools of Beauty can be found throughout California, concentrated mainly in the San Francisco area. They offer programs in hair care, skin care, nail care, massage therapy, teacher training and advanced professional licenses. To enroll at a Marinello School of Beauty, a student must first submit an admission application either online or at any Marinello location. The admission application is followed by a tour of the facilities and an interview with an admission adviser to discuss both academic and career goals. Once a student has decided to attend the Marinello Schools of Beauty, a financial aid application and an enrollment agreement must be submitted.

Colleen O'Hara's Beauty Academy, in Orange County, offers a central location for students in Southern California. Courses, in both English and Spanish, focus on skills and knowledge that will prepare students both for a successful career in cosmetology and success on the California State Board licensing examination. The Colleen O'Hara Beauty Academy offers federal financial aid, including the Pell Grant, the Federal Supplemental Educational Opportunity Grant, the Federal Parental Loan for Undergraduate Students and Federal Direct Student Loans. The program can be completed in less than 10 months of full-time attendance, 270 hours of which are supervised by a licensed cosmetologist under actual working conditions.
